'Rich Dad Poor Dad' Author: Bitcoin Will ‘Bloom, Bloom’ As ‘Buggiest Crash’ Is Coming in Feb 2025

U.Today - In a recent tweet, Robert Kiyosaki, a renowned investor and entrepreneur, who authored the best-selling book on finance “Rich Dad Poor Dad,” has addressed the financial community, finally naming the rough timing when he expects the biggest (or the “buggiest,” as he put it this time) crash to hit the stock market.

When it happens, he pointed out, Bitcoin will prosper.

Kiyosaki names when crash is coming

Kiyosaki has published another “Rich Dad prophecy” about the stock market crash, which Kiyosaki has been predicting to happen “soon” for the past decade.

Once again, Robert Kiyosaki, whom many believe to be a financial guru, warned that “the buggiest stock crash in history is coming.” The first time, he said, he mentioned this was back in 2013.

Now, Kiyosaki has named when this crash is expected to hit the markets — February 2025.

"Bitcoin will bloom, bloom, bloom"

Kiyosaki has referred to this “upcoming crash” as “good news” since, “in a crash everything goes on sale.” He added that the prices of homes and automobiles have already dropped significantly: “Cars and houses on sale now.”

The financial expert is certain that investors will begin withdrawing billions of dollars from the stock and bond markets and putting them in BTC: “Billions will leave the stock and bond markets and rush into Bitcoin.” Therefore, he says, “Bitcoin will boom, boom, boom.”

Kiyosaki urged the community to hurry up and get out of “fake” assets and into what he believes to be real ones: Bitcoin, gold and silver. “Get out of fake and into crypto, as well as gold and silver.” He added that “even one Satoshi can make you rich, while millions lose everything.”

Satoshi is a Bitcoin particle and constitutes 0.00000001 Bitcoin.

Kiyosaki predicts Bitcoin to hit $250,000

Earlier this month, the “Rich Dad Poor Dad” author stunned the cryptocurrency community, predicting that this year he expects the Bitcoin price to skyrocket to $250,000 per coin. He stated this when Bitcoin surged above the $100,000 level once again. Kiyosaki added that he was buying more BTC back then.

His earlier predictions, however, stated that BTC would peak at $350,000 in 2025, with a minimum level of $175,000.
